IWI TAVOR7 BP 308 20″ ODG 10R
The IWI Tavor 7 is a bullpup-configured, semi-automatic rifle designed to bring 7.62×51 performance in a compact package while maintaining ambidextrous controls. It features an OD Green polymer body, an optic-ready top rail and M-LOK fore-end for accessory mounting. The platform emphasizes ergonomics and an enclosed short-stroke gas system with a four-position regulator to adapt to varied loads and operating conditions. Product Specifications
- The caliber is .308 / 7.62 NATO.
- The action is Semi-Auto.
- The capacity is 10 + 1.
- The rifle’s finish is O.D. Green.
- The receiver and stock are made from polymer.
- The included grip material is OD Green Polymer.
- The barrel is described as Chrome Moly Vanadium Chrome-Lined.
- The barrel finish is Black.
- The platform is configured with a Fixed Bullpup stock.
- The rifle is built for ambidextrous handling (safety, magazine release and bolt catch).
- The magazine type is LR/SR25 Pattern.
- The package includes 1 10 rd. PMAG (G3).
- The reported weight is 9 lbs.
- The twist rate is 1:12.
- The NFA thread pattern is 5/8×24.

The Tavor 7 pairs compact handling with the ballistics of 7.62×51 cartridges in a durable, ambidextrous bullpup platform. Its optic-ready top rail and M-LOK fore-end give the user flexibility to configure modern aiming systems and accessories for hunting or precision range use. The enclosed short-stroke piston and rotating bolt system are intended to improve reliability in varied conditions while the chrome-lined barrel material supports sustained service life.
